Algorithmic Trading: How AI is Revolutionizing Trading Strategies
Algorithmic trading refers to the use of computer algorithms to make trading decisions. These algorithms use machine learning techniques to analyze historical data and identify patterns that can be used to predict future market trends. This enables traders to make informed decisions quickly, which can result in better investment outcomes.
One of the key benefits of algorithmic trading is that it removes human bias from the decision-making process. By relying on data and algorithms rather than human intuition, traders can make more objective and accurate decisions. This can lead to higher profits and lower risks.
For example, Goldman Sachs uses machine learning algorithms to analyze news articles and social media posts to identify trends and news that could affect the stock market. This enables them to make more informed trading decisions and stay ahead of the competition.
Fraud Detection: Using ML to Identify Suspicious Activities and Save Millions
Financial institutions lose billions of dollars each year to fraud. Machine learning can help prevent this by identifying suspicious activities before they become a problem. By analyzing large amounts of data, machine learning algorithms can identify patterns that are indicative of fraud and alert financial institutions to take action.
For example, PayPal uses machine learning to detect fraud in real-time. Their system looks for patterns in user behavior that are indicative of fraudulent activity, such as unusual logins or purchases. This enables them to quickly identify and stop fraudulent transactions before they can cause any harm.
Risk Assessment: Predictive Analytics for Better Investment Decisions
Risk assessment is a critical component of investment decision-making. Machine learning algorithms can analyze data from a variety of sources to predict the likelihood of a particular investment succeeding or failing. This enables investors to make more informed decisions and minimize their risks.
For example, JPMorgan Chase uses machine learning to analyze the creditworthiness of borrowers. Their system looks at a variety of factors, such as the borrower’s credit history and income, to predict the likelihood of default. This enables them to make more informed lending decisions and reduce their risk of losses.
